Brading Close is in Eastbourne and in Eastbourne district. BN23 8DY is located in the Langney elect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Eastbourne. This postcode has been in use since 1986-07-01.

Safety

Is Brading Close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Brading Close was 115.8 per 1,000 residents, which is 2.2% lower than the Langney average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Brading Close has the 9th highest crime rate of 51 local areas in Langney and the 84th highest crime rate of 328 local areas in Eastbourne .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 77.2 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-67.9%.

Employment

BN23 8DY area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 2%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.
